At STERIS Applied Sterilization Technologies (AST), We are One Team with One Goal.  Through a network of nearly 60 facilities globally, STERIS AST has been committed to patient safety by providing contract sterilization services to the medical device, pharmaceutical, consumer, and industrial communities for over 50 years.  Our sterilization services ensure the safety of those who use these products, including our families, our friends, and ourselves.

What you will do with us:

  • Perform scheduled and unscheduled maintenance and troubleshooting on all plant equipment including high volume, validated processing equipment in a (Insert modality) sterilization environment. 

  • Participate in installation of new equipment, and maintenance of the electrical system 

  • Performs general maintenance tasks, including landscaping, painting and carpentry 

  • Conduct scheduled safety/maintenance inspections, including completion of related documentation 

  • Maintain a spare parts program 

  • Respond to off-shift maintenance calls on a rotating on-call schedule

STERIS is a leading global provider of products and services that support patient care with an emphasis on infection prevention.  WE HELP OUR CUSTOMERS CREATE A HEALTHIER AND SAFER WORLD by providing innovative healthcare, life sciences and dental products and services. STERIS is a $5 billion, publicly traded (NYSE: STE) company with approximately 17,000 associates and Customers in more than 100 countries.
